N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Board of Commissioners (the `Board") of the <br />Housing and Redevelopment Authority in and for the City of Elk River, Minnesota that: <br />I. The Board has received from LHB the "Report of Inspection Procedures and Results for <br />Determining Qualifications of a Tax Increment Financing Redevelopment District Main and Gates <br />Redevelopment TIF District, Elk River, Minnesota", dated June 1, 2020 (the "Inspection Report"), <br />finding that, based on an inspection of the buildings located on the Parcel, such buildings were <br />determined to be substandard under the definition set forth in the Minnesota Statutes, Sections 469.174 to <br />469.1794, as amended (the "TIF Act"). Based on the Inspection Report and other information available to <br />the Board, the Board finds that the buildings on the Parcel are structurally substandard to a degree <br />requiring substantial renovation or clearance and at least 15% of the area of the Parcel identified on <br />Exhibit A attached hereto are occupied within the meaning of Minnesota Statutes, Section 469.174, Subd. <br />10. <br />2. After the date of approval of this resolution, the buildings on the Parcel may be <br />demolished or removed by the City or the HRA, or such demolition or removal may be financed by the <br />City and the HRA, or may be undertaken by a developer under a development agreement with the City or <br />the HRA. <br />3. The City and the HRA intend to include the Parcel in a TIF District, and to file the <br />request for certification of such district with the Sherburne County auditor within 3 years after the date of <br />demolition of the buildings on the Parcel. <br />4. Upon filing the request for certification of a new tax increment financing district, the City <br />or the HRA will notify the Sherburne County auditor that the original tax capacity of the Parcel must be <br />adjusted to reflect the greater of (a) the current net tax capacity of the parcel, or (b) the estimated market <br />value of the Parcel for the year in which the building was demolished or removed, but applying class rates <br />for the current year, all in accordance with Minnesota Statutes, Section 469.174, Subd. 10(d). <br />5. City and HRA staff and consultants are authorized to take any actions necessary to carry <br />out the intent of this resolution. <br />6. The HRA authorizes expenditure of available tax increments and other available funds to <br />pay the costs of such demolition or removal, in such amounts as determined necessary for such purpose <br />by the City's Finance Director. <br />7. On April 6, 2020, City Council of the City and the Board adopted amended interfund <br />loan resolutions (collectively, the "Interfiuid Loan Resolution") authorizing the payment of certain costs <br />by the HRA and the City, including the costs of demolition of the buildings on the Parcel, in an amount <br />not to exceed the greater of $1,300,000 or the adopted and, if applicable, amended Tax Increment <br />Financing Plan budget for the TIF District pursuant to Minnesota Statutes, Section 469.178, Subd. 7. <br />Payments of principal of and interest on the Interf nid Loan (as defined in the Interfund Loan Resolution) <br />shall be paid from Available Tax increment (as defined in the Interf nid Loan Resolution). This <br />resolution supplements, but does not supersede, the Interfund Loan Resolution. <br />Approved by the Board of Commissioners of the Housing and Redevelopment Authority in and for the <br />City of Elk River, Minnesota this 6th day of July, 2020. <br />EL 185\48\660695.v 1 <br />
